Respondents PRAYER: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of Constitution of India praying to issue Writ of mandamus directing the third respondent to forthwith issue appointment order to the petitioner as Assistant Medical Officer (Unani) in the five vacancies reserved for Backward Class pursuant to its notification No.48/2012, dated 16.11.2012 with due seniority.
For Petitioner : Mr.K.Raja For R1 & R2 : Mr.N.Srinivasan, AGP
O R D E R
Seeking appointment order to the post of Assistant Medical Officer (Unani) in the five vacancies reserved for Backward Class in pursuant to the notification No.48/2012, dated 16.11.2012, the petitioner made representations dated 02.09.2014, 05.09.2014 and 05.08.2015 respectively. In the said representations, the petitioner has made a reliance upon the Government Order in G.O.Ms.No.70, Health https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/
and Family Welfare Department, dated 10.03.2015. As the same has not been disposed of, the petitioner has filed the present writ petition.
2. Learned counsel for the petitioner submitted that it would suffice if the pending representation of the petitioner is directed to be disposed of by the respondents.
3. Considering the limited prayer of the petitioner, this Court, without going into the merits of the matter, directs the respondents to dispose of the representation made by the petitioner on merits and in accordance with law within a period of eight we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.
4. With the above direction, the writ petition stands disposed of. No Costs.
